Reconstructing digital models of physical existing objects by means ofcoordinate measuring is usually called reverse engineering (RE) which iswidely used in a variety of fields, such as mechanism, iatrology, movie etc.Surface reconstruction is a key technology in RE, it is a new project to applyartificial neural network to surface reconstruction in RE. Unorganized clouddata simplification is realized, applying Self-Organizing Feature Map (SOM)neural network to surface reconstruction and Radial Basis Function (RBF)neural network to hole repairing of the triangular mesh model are researchedin this paper. The main researches and achievements as follows: (1) The simplification technology of unorganized cloud data isresearched. Based on the cluster result of the unorganized cloud data, twosimplification methods, based on the nearest distance and based on MovingLeast-Squares (MLS), are put forward and compared in running time andsimplification effect. (2) The approach of applying SOM neural network to surfacereconstruction is studied. A novel initialization method of SOM and a newalgorithm for segmentation study to scattered data points are proposed, whichare aiming at facilitating the process time of computer and improving thenetwork study effect remarkably. (3) The method of hole repairing in triangular mesh surfaces based onRBF neural network is established. A novel algorithm for hole repairing ispresented and implemented, the RBF network is trained by using the trianglevertices around the hole, the output of network accurately describes thesurface function expression of hole field, the network precision is improved.
